Caffè Vanilla Frappuccino® Blended Beverage
Ingredients:
Ice, milk, coffee frappuccino syrup [sugar, water, natural flavor, salt, xanthan gum, potassium sorbate, citric acid], coffee, whipped cream [cream (cream, mono and diglycerides, carageenan), vanilla syrup (sugar, water, natural flavors, potassium sorbate, citric acid)], vanilla bean powder [sugar, natural flavor, vanilla bean pieces]

Rated at 2/5 green leaves, the Starbucks American Menu Caffè Vanilla Frappuccino® Blended Beverage falls short in terms of offering a clean eating option. This score reflects the presence of several ingredients that do not align with the website’s criteria for healthier food choices.
The product is not organic, which immediately detracts from its clean food status. Moreover, it has not been verified as non-GMO, raising further concerns about the quality of its ingredients. Added sugars are a significant component, with both sugar and citric acid contributing to the sweet flavor profile of the beverage. This not only increases the calorie content but also goes against the aim of promoting cleaner food options.
The Frappuccino contains multiple additives that raise health concerns. Natural flavors, which are often chemically processed despite their name, are present in the coffee frappuccino syrup and vanilla syrup. The inclusion of diglycerides and xanthan gum, both used as emulsifiers and stabilizers, also detracts from the product’s overall cleanliness. Potassium sorbate is used as a preservative, extending the shelf life of the beverage at the cost of adding another chemical compound to the mix.
Most notably, the product includes carrageenan, an additive derived from seaweed, which has been linked to gastrointestinal inflammation and other health issues. This ingredient alone prompts the highest deduction in the rating system due to its potential adverse health effects.
The Starbucks American Menu Caffè Vanilla Frappuccino® Blended Beverage, with its current composition, has considerable room for improvement. By replacing additives with natural alternatives, removing harmful preservatives, and committing to organic and non-GMO ingredients, the product could significantly improve its standing and offer a healthier choice to consumers. Until such changes are made, it remains a less desirable option for those seeking cleaner food products.
